“Odi, Odi, Odi, Odieeee” – to the tune of Hulapalu, 13,000 spectators celebrated their Adelboden hero Marco Odermatt. The huge triumph from Nidwalden was celebrated by the fans after his victory. He almost sang along with the Odi song himself, but in the end he decided against it. No wonder: after all, he was already singing the Swiss anthem with great fervor.

It was a historic appearance by the 24-year-old. No Swiss had won a giant slalom on Chuenisbergli since 2008. This although, as he himself says, he was also under great pressure. No wonder: eight cars with Odermatt fans set off for Adelboden in the early hours of the morning. Armed with cowbells, they created a good mood outside the stands after the race too.

Odermatt could hardly find words for the success at the subsequent press conference. “It means a lot to me. I don’t have much to say. It’s an emotional day. It was just really great. ” He once again emphasized the mental part: “In a race like today in front of a home crowd, your head decides whether you go all the way. Before the second run I said to myself that I didn’t want to finish second. ” A wish that was impressively fulfilled.

Odermatt couldn’t say much about his plans for the evening. However, he added: “I will now go to the hotel, eat something for the first time of the day and relax a bit. But there will certainly be a party this evening. ” The next item on the program for Odermatt will be the official award ceremony. At 7 p.m. the five best drivers will be honored again. That means: Odermatt won’t be the only Swiss there. Justin Murisier finished fourth on his birthday. The chants will probably have cheered him up.

By the way: Odermatt received special praise from Alexis Pinturault for his achievements. The Frenchman said: “Marco is currently driving very fast. Especially in the giant slalom. If he doesn’t win, he’ll be second. It shows where I want to go. ”
